Jaap for rahu
In Jain Dharma, there is no special “Rahu jaap / mantra” given in the scriptures.
Rahu, Ketu, Navgraha etc. come from Hindu / Indian astrology. In Jainism:
- Our sukh–dukh are mainly due to our own karma, not because a planet is pleased or angry.

If you are worried about “Rahu mahadasha / dosh” and want to do jaap in a Jain way, the safest and best is:
1. Navkar (Namokar) Mantra Jaap
Daily, with shraddha, e.g.:> णमो अरिहंताणं। > णमो सिद्धाणं। > णमो आयरियाणं। > णमो उवज्झायाणं। > णमो लोए सव्वसाहूणं। > एसो पंच णमोकारो, > सव्व पावप्पणासणो। > मंगलाणं च सव्वेसिं, > पडमं हवई मंगलं॥
- This is for karmic shuddhi and protection from all negative influences, not only Rahu.
- You can do 11, 21, 108 or any fixed number daily, with pure heart and without लालच (“Rahu ठीक हो जाये बस उसी लिए करूँ”) – just for atma‑shuddhi.

2. Other helpful Jain practices
If mind is disturbed due to grah / dasha fear:- Samayik – sit quietly, do Navkar jaap and pratikraman of krodh, maan, maya, lobh.
- Swadhyay – listen to pravachan or read simple Jain granth; it changes the drashti from planets to karma and atma.
Summary in simple words: Jain Dharma does not give a separate Rahu mantra. For any kind of grah‑dosh fear, do Navkar Mantra, samayik and pratikraman with true faith. That is the real and permanent shanti.
